Library Policies:
- Students in kindergarten are allowed to check out one book.
- Students in grades 1-8 are allowed to check out three books for a period of two weeks.
- After two weeks, students must return their books or renew them.
- No fines are charged for overdues.
- Books that are lost or damaged must be paid for per Jackson County Board of Education policy.
- Circulation privileges may be suspended if library policies are not followed.
